  • Abstract
    Existing forms of multiuser diversity can be seen as instances of the fundamental economic trade-off of fairness versus efficiency. This viewpoint points to an instance of multiuser diversity which arises in multiuser communication networks. The key idea is to exploit the time-varying buffer occupancies of different users in order to maximize the admissible arrival rate for each user.
